About My Clients
I work best with individuals who are seeking support, greater self-understanding, and meaningful change in their lives. My ideal clients may be navigating anxiety, stress, relationship challenges, life transitions, low self-esteem, or feeling stuck and unsure of how to move forward. I value working with clients who are ready to explore patterns that may be affecting their relationships, emotions, and overall well-being. I strive to create a warm, nonjudgmental, and collaborative space.
My Background and Approach
I provide a supportive, collaborative space for individuals, couples, and families to explore concerns, strengthen relationships, and develop healthier coping strategies. With experience in psychotherapy, child welfare, and family systems, I help clients address anxiety, depression, grief, stress, self-esteem, and interpersonal challenges. My approach is warm, trauma-informed, strengths-based, and tailored to support lasting growth, resilience, and meaningful change.
